In their words: How recent presidents have honored America’s fallen on Memorial Day

WASHINGTON (AP) — From Arlington National Cemetery outside the nation’s capital to the American burial ground in Normandy, France, presidents customarily commemorate Memorial Day on hallowed ground. In somber wreath-laying ceremonies and poignant speeches, presidents remember the military members who died serving the country, even as many Americans associate the holiday with a three-day weekend
